India Post Payments Bank (IPPB) will be launched on September 1 by Prime Minister Narendra Modi, reported PTI (Press Trust of India). The payments bank will leverage the network of the Department of Posts (DoP). All the 1.55 lakh post offices in the country will be linked to the IPPB system by December 31, 2018, PTI further said.
